Kaweah Gap
Mountain pass in California, United States From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Remove ads
The Kaweah Gap (/kəˈwiːə/) is the lowest east–west pass through the Great Western Divide, in Sequoia National Park, California, United States. The High Sierra Trail is routed through this pass.[2]
The Kaweah Gap is flanked by Mount Stewart to the north and Eagle Scout Peak to the south.
